Story
Welcome to the Special Administrative Region "Aqua Eden," an artificial island off the coast of Japan, where casinos and more are legal.
A young man heads to the island with one goal in mind: "I'm gonna get laid and lose my v-card!"
His unwitting friend and our protagonist, Mutsura Yuuto, tagged along under the assumption that it would be a simple, fun vacation.
However, on the very first day of their trip, Yuuto witnesses a kidnapping.
Unable to overlook this transgression, Yuuto takes matters into his own hands, setting off a chain of events leading to him becoming a vampire! Now, our newly fanged hero finds himself confined to Aqua Eden.
In the midnight city of the future, where vampires wander moonlit streets, Yuuto's unforgettable new nightlife is about to begin.
This is the story of a city with a utopian vision where humans and vampires are allowed to coexist.
